I am unable to install windows 10. the install starts gets the 32% then errors restarts then crashes and reverts back to windows 7. any help?

finally got windows 10 to install. for those who need help on this just unplug your ethernet cable or wifi card/adapter after download of windows 10 is complete and it works :)
